Course Content

• **Introduction to Bioinformatics and its Applications:** This foundational unit covers the scope of bioinformatics, its various applications in biological research, and its interdisciplinary nature.
• **Biological Databases and Data Mining:** This unit focuses on utilizing key biological databases like GenBank, UniProt, and PubMed, and introduces techniques for data mining and retrieval.
• **Sequence Alignment and Phylogenetics:** Explores fundamental sequence alignment algorithms (BLAST, Needleman-Wunsch) and their application in phylogenetic tree construction and evolutionary analysis.
• **Genomics and Next-Generation Sequencing (NGS) Data Analysis:** This unit delves into genomics, covering genome assembly, annotation, and the analysis of NGS data, including RNA-Seq and ChIP-Seq.
• **Bioinformatics Software and Tools:** Introduces essential bioinformatics software and tools, including command-line interfaces, scripting languages (Python, R), and bioinformatics packages.
• **Proteomics and Protein Structure Prediction:** Covers protein structure prediction methods (homology modeling, ab initio prediction), protein-protein interaction analysis, and proteomic data analysis.
• **Statistical Methods in Bioinformatics:** Focuses on the application of statistical methods like hypothesis testing and machine learning in bioinformatics research.
• **Bioinformatics for Drug Discovery:** Explores the role of bioinformatics in drug target identification, virtual screening, and drug design.

Career Role (Bioinformatics & Genomics) Description
Bioinformatics Scientist Develops and applies computational tools to analyze biological data, focusing on genomics and proteomics. High demand in pharmaceutical research.
Genomics Analyst Analyzes large genomic datasets to identify patterns and variations, crucial for personalized medicine and disease research. Strong analytical skills needed.
Bioinformatics Consultant Provides expert advice and support to organizations on bioinformatics projects and data analysis. Requires strong communication skills.
Data Scientist (Bioinformatics) Applies statistical modeling and machine learning techniques to biological data to solve complex problems. Expertise in programming is vital.
